Description
Hypersonic vehicles require high temperature thermal protection systems that are stable at temperatures above 1000?C to protect airframes, control surfaces, and internal assemblies from high radiative heat fluxes. Current state-of-the-art non-ablative materials used for thermal protection systems, such as yttria-stabilized zirconia, are unable to operate at temperatures above 1200?C. Aspen Products Group, Inc. proposes to develop a reinforced, sinter-resistant, oxidation-resistant, nanoporous ceramic foam with low thermal diffusivity that can reliably operate at temperatures up to 1500?C.
